Rayleigh-based distributed strain measurements with monolithic sensors: thermal compensation

The novelty of the presented research lies in:

  1. the theoretical explanation of thermal performance of monolithic DFOS sensors in comparison to layered sensing cables;
  2. the analysis and correction for strain data measured with monolithic sensors placed in a thermal chamber;
  3. the verification of the laboratory results and the proposed approach to real field conditions: in a concrete footbridge deck and in a steel underground gas pipeline.
